There are two examination halls P and Q. If 10 students shifted P to Q, then the number of students will be equal in both the examination halls. If 20 students shifted from Q to P,then the students of P would be doubled to the students of Q. The numbers of students would be in P and Q, respectively are

A

80 and 100

B

100 and 80

C

80 and 120

D

100 and 60

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
B

There are two class rooms A and B having a certain number of students. If 5 students are shifted from room A to room B, the resulting number of students in both the rooms becomes equal. If 5 students are shifted from room B to room A, the resulting number of students in room A becomes double the number of students left in room B. Find the original number of students in both the rooms separately.
